I would not use an auto darkening one, they don't respond fast enough, and once the sun is partially covered (when you're most likely to want to look) they might not respond at all. People, just buy some eclipse glasses. I know I harped on a few days ago about only buying from certain companies (and I still will harp on that), but I'd rather you bought cheap Chinese glasses over welding masks of dubious condition. Hell, they had eclipse glasses for sale at Lowes by my house this weekend, you don't even have to search around online, buy some locally! |

I received my Celestron Eclipsmart 10x42 binoculars yesterday from B&H Photo. (they were $59, so got free 2 day shipping) I just checked out the sun, and was able to see my first sunspot. It looks like they've bumped the price up to the usual $69 now.
https://www.bhphotovideo.com/c/product/1284463-REG/celestron_71238_eclipsmart_10x42_solar_binoculars. html This is a reasonable facsimile of what I see through them, a round globe with a very distinct dark dot just right of top center. I don't see the lighter areas around the sunspot. http://forums.pelicanparts.com/uploa...1502544748.jpg |
